Lakshmi Manchu: Losses Took a Toll

Actress-producer Lakshmi Manchu has made a candid confession about her journey in the film industry — and it’s not all glamour. The outspoken star recently revealed that she has decided to stop producing films and will now focus only on acting. The reason? Heavy financial losses from the projects she backed. According to her, almost every film she produced ended up in the red, leaving her burdened with mounting debts.

Lakshmi shared that film production is far riskier than it appears. Budgets spiral, expectations soar, and box office results can be unpredictable. She admitted that the losses were so severe that she is still paying interest on loans taken to finance those movies. For someone who entered production with passion and confidence, the financial strain turned into a harsh reality check. “It’s not just about creativity, it’s about survival,” she reportedly expressed.

For many aspiring producers and young entrepreneurs, Lakshmi’s story is a reminder that cinema is both art and business. One flop can shake years of stability. By choosing to step back from production and focus on acting — where risk is comparatively lower — she is prioritising financial stability and peace of mind.
